Sporting Jobs is seeking an Executive Assistant to support the Chief Executive and the Senior Management Team at a National Governing Body in Coventry. This role involves managing correspondence, acting as secretariat to the Board, and supporting HR processes.

The ideal candidate will have executive-level support experience, excellent communication skills, and attention to detail.

The position offers a salary of up to £32,000 and flexible working hours, with hybrid options available.

How to prepare for a job interview at Sporting Jobs

✨Know Your Stuff

Before the interview, make sure you research Sporting Jobs and the National Governing Body. Understand their mission, values, and recent developments in the sports sector. This will help you tailor your answers and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

✨Showcase Your Skills

Prepare specific examples from your past experience that highlight your executive-level support skills. Think about times when you managed correspondence or supported HR processes effectively.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ses.

✨Communicate Clearly

As an Executive Assistant, excellent communication is key.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. During the interview, listen carefully to questions and respond thoughtfully, demonstrating your ability to communicate effectively with senior management.

✨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are a few thoughtful questions to ask at the end of the interview. This could be about the company culture, the challenges the CEO faces, or how the Executive Assistant role contributes to the overall success of the organisation. It shows your enthusiasm and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
